Delayed diagnosis: An important prognostic factor for oesophageal atresia in developing countries
Suleyman Cuneyt Karakus1, Bulent Hayri Ozokutan1, Unal Bakal2
1Department of Pediatric Surgery, Faculty of Medicine, University of Gaziantep, Gaziantep, Turkey.
Delayed diagnosis of esophageal atresia (OA) significantly increases mortality. A new classification incorporating delayed diagnosis, birth weight, and anomalies improves prognostic accuracy, especially in developing countries.
Area of Science:
- Pediatric Surgery
- Neonatal Care
- Public Health
Background:
- Esophageal atresia (OA) poses significant risks to newborns.
- Delayed diagnosis is a critical issue, particularly in developing nations.
- Existing prognostic classifications for OA may not fully capture all contributing factors.
Purpose of the Study:
- To analyze the impact of delayed diagnosis on mortality rates in OA patients.
- To evaluate delayed diagnosis as a novel prognostic factor for OA.
- To develop and validate a new classification system for predicting OA prognosis.
Main Methods:
- Retrospective review of 80 OA patient records (2008-2013).
- Patients categorized based on diagnosis timing.
- Development of a new prognostic classification incorporating birth weight, anomalies, and diagnosis delay.
- Comparison of the new classification's discriminatory ability against established systems (Waterston, Montreal, Spitz) using AUC.
Main Results:
- A new classification system was developed with parameters: birth weight (<2000g), major anomalies, and delayed diagnosis.
- Class I: 0-1 parameter; Class II: 2-3 parameters.
- The novel classification demonstrated superior discriminatory ability (AUC) in predicting OA prognosis compared to existing methods.
Conclusions:
- Delayed diagnosis of OA is a significant contributor to morbidity and mortality.
- Despite being a healthcare system issue, delayed diagnosis is an independent prognostic factor for OA.
- The newly developed classification system offers improved prognostic accuracy for OA patients.
